The Other Option

I asked her if she was joking. Her frown told me she wasn't. "Every last penny, gone." she said. "And that's not the worst of it," she continued, leaning across the table she points at our map, indicating our armory. "They even took all of our weapons." She rubs at her eyes, still feeling the effects of whatever they pumped trough our vents to knock us all out.

I rub at my chin, fingers coming back slick with blood. I must have hit it on something when I fell unconscious. "Any casualties?"

She shakes her head. "No, and the only injuries were the ones attained when falling because of the gas." She throws the wooden pointer that she was holding onto the table, it rolls to a stop at the edge of the map. "It seems like it was merely a fortune run. They knocked us out, took what they wanted, and left. There was no indication that this was personal, it was like the way children will take from their siblings. They might as well have left a thank you note!"

I begin to pace the room, faces looking at me for direction. "So this wasn't revenge, nor was it an act of any feeling. They used us as their supplier and that was it." A thought shines in the back of my head and I look around, dismissing everyone but Ari.

"What are you thinking, Brother?" I stop pacing and look at the pointer she was just holding.

"There's only two explanations for what happened tonight. Somebody felt we weren't doing enough, so they turned to some other group and told them how to get what we have in exchange for rank. Or we've become sloppy, which of course, is unlikely." Ari's face pales and she rises from her seat, no longer groggy.

"Who do you think it could've been?" I shake my head, it could be any of the people I just sent out of the room, maybe even someone lower in rank.

"I don't have a clue, all I know is that we have to keep this close to the vest." Ari nods and crosses the room to me.

"Do you think it's possible there's a third option?" Her voice becomes cool and my brow has barely furrowed before her hand plunges a knife into my chest. "Maybe I was proving how easy it would be to beat someone as soft as you?"

She pulls out the knife and I fall to the ground, gasping like a fish out of water. "We sill have everything, it's all just offsite." Ari smiles and I understand the third option, a coup.

"Why?" I choke on the word while blood fills my mouth. She doesn't respond, instead her laughter chases after me as the world tilts and goes dark.
